About Genmab
Genmab is an international biotechnology
company with a core purpose guiding its
unstoppable team to strive towards improving
the lives of patients through innovative and
differentiated antibody therapeutics. For
more than 20 years, its passionate,
innovative and collaborative team has
invented next-generation antibody technology
platforms and leveraged translational
research and data sciences, which has
resulted in a proprietary pipeline including
bispecific T-cell engagers, next-generation
immune checkpoint modulators, effector
function enhanced antibodies and antibody-
drug conjugates. To help develop and deliver
novel antibody therapies to patients, Genmab
has formed 20+ strategic partnerships with
biotechnology and pharmaceutical companies.
By 2030, Genmab’s vision is to transform the
lives of people with cancer and other serious
diseases with Knock-Your-Socks-Off (KYSO™)
antibody medicines.
Established in 1999, Genmab is headquartered
in Copenhagen, Denmark with locations in
Utrecht, the Netherlands, Princeton, New
Jersey, U.S. and Tokyo, Japan.
